I am studying this company's products in view of upgrading an early 60's era car radio.  Most of the companies I have found selling these modules do the retrofit themselves for a $$.  I have found no documentation detailing the modules themselves.  It appears that at least on some instances, they tap off the tuning cap for the radio and the pots for the audio.  They may even use the existing radio LO for tuning...cannot tell for sure.
